Summary
When workplace sexism smacks us in the lady lumps, we can't always just clock out. So how can we handle it like a pro? Cristen and Caroline talk to author and podcaster Hillary Frank about her skirmish with the "special misogyny" that transformed her career. Then, the co-hosts of Battle Tactics for Your Sexist Workplace take on jobby questions from Unladylike listeners.
